Good Vibrations: Music and Mental Health is based on 1) a literature review of research into the effect of music on the brain and 2) how music for mental health can be supported in healthcare policy. The book is a best-of collection of Music Meditation podcasts and blogs by Keith Loach. Good Vibrations: Music and Mental Health is a light read and a perfect gift for virtually everyone, including students, professionals, parents and seniors.

Keith Loach holds a Master of Music (MA Music, York University) and a Master of Business Administration (MBA, University of Toronto) as well as a Bachelor of Music (MusBac, University of Toronto). His graduate work in music examined the effect of music on the brain, with a broader focus on how musicking can be supported in healthcare policy. Keith has delivered papers at the International Conference of Dalcroze Studies at Laval University in Quebec City and at the International Institute for Critical Studies in Improvisation Colloquium at Guelph University in Guelph, Ontario.
